Safety Information

To ensure safe and effective use of the Omron BP652, please adhere to the following safety precautions⁚

  • Do not use the device on infants or persons who cannot express their intentions. This device is intended for use in measuring blood pressure and pulse rate in the adult population.
  • Avoid using a cellular phone near the device. It may result in operational failure.
  • Use only Omron authorized parts and accessories. Parts and accessories not approved for use with the device may damage the unit.
  • Use only 1.5V AAA alkaline batteries with this device. Do not use other types of batteries.
  • If battery fluid should get in your eyes, immediately rinse with plenty of clean water.
  • Do not disassemble, modify, or repair the device. Contact Omron customer service for any repairs or maintenance.

Before Taking a Measurement

To ensure accurate and reliable blood pressure readings, it’s important to follow these recommendations before taking a measurement with your Omron BP652⁚

  • Avoid stimulants⁚ Refrain from eating, drinking alcohol, smoking, exercising, or bathing for at least 30 minutes prior to taking a measurement. These activities can temporarily raise your blood pressure.
  • Rest and relax⁚ Sit quietly in a comfortable chair with your feet flat on the floor for at least 15 minutes before taking a measurement. Relax your arm and avoid talking or moving during the measurement.
  • Minimize stress⁚ Stress can significantly impact blood pressure readings. Avoid taking measurements during stressful situations.
  • Use the correct wrist position⁚ Ensure that your wrist is positioned correctly according to the instructions in the manual. The cuff should be placed at heart level, and your arm should be held across your chest.
  • Avoid tight clothing⁚ Remove any tight clothing or jewelry from your arm that may restrict blood flow.

By following these steps, you can help ensure that your blood pressure readings are accurate and reflect your true blood pressure levels.

Battery Installation

The Omron BP652 requires two AAA alkaline batteries to operate. Proper battery installation is essential for accurate blood pressure readings and the monitor’s overall functionality. Here’s a step-by-step guide to installing the batteries⁚

  1. Locate the Battery Compartment⁚ The battery compartment is located on the bottom of the monitor. Press the hook on the bottom of the battery cover and lift the cover off in the direction of the arrow.
  2. Insert the Batteries⁚ Install two AAA-size batteries, ensuring that the positive (+) and negative (-) polarities match the polarities indicated in the battery compartment.
  3. Replace the Battery Cover⁚ After inserting the batteries, securely replace the battery cover. The cover should snap into place.
  4. Set the Date and Time⁚ Once the batteries are installed, you need to set the date and time for the monitor to function correctly. Refer to the “Setting the Date and Time” section in your manual for detailed instructions.

Always use only 1.5V AAA alkaline batteries in your Omron BP652. Avoid using other types of batteries, as they could damage the monitor. If battery fluid comes into contact with your eyes, immediately rinse them with plenty of clean water.

Setting the Heart Guide Indicator

The Heart Guide Indicator on your Omron BP652 is a helpful feature designed to ensure accurate blood pressure readings by guiding you to the correct wrist positioning. It uses a combination of visual and auditory cues to help you achieve the optimal position for measurement. You can customize the Heart Guide Indicator to suit your preferences. Here’s how to adjust its settings⁚

  1. Enter Setting Mode⁚ Press the SET button to access the settings menu. You’ll see the current setting displayed on the screen.
  2. Select Heart Guide Indicator⁚ Press the SET button repeatedly until the wrist symbol ( ) appears on the display. This indicates you’re adjusting the Heart Guide Indicator settings.
  3. Choose Indicator Level⁚ Press the MEM button to cycle through the available options for the Heart Guide Indicator⁚
    • ON 1⁚ The buzzer sounds only when the monitor is in the proper position.
    • ON 2⁚ The buzzer sounds a series of two short blips if your wrist is too far away from the measuring position, and beeps when your wrist is in the proper position.
    • OFF⁚ The Heart Guide Indicator is deactivated, and the monitor will skip this process during measurement.
  4. Confirm Setting⁚ Once you’ve selected your desired Heart Guide Indicator setting, press the START/STOP button to confirm the setting and turn off the power.

Applying the Wrist Cuff

Properly applying the wrist cuff is crucial for obtaining accurate blood pressure readings with your Omron BP652. Here’s a step-by-step guide to ensure you’re using the cuff correctly⁚

  1. Locate the Cuff⁚ Identify the wrist cuff, which is typically a soft, adjustable band with a pressure sensor embedded inside. It’s designed to fit snugly around your wrist.
  2. Wrap the Cuff⁚ Wrap the cuff around your wrist, making sure it’s positioned about one finger’s width above the wrist bone (the radial styloid process). The cuff should be snug but not overly tight.
  3. Secure the Cuff⁚ Fasten the cuff by pulling the hook and loop closure securely. Ensure the cuff is positioned correctly and not twisted.
  4. Check the Position⁚ Look at the cuff to ensure the pressure sensor is positioned directly over the artery on the inside of your wrist. This is where your pulse can be felt.
  5. Adjust for Comfort⁚ If the cuff feels too tight or loose, adjust the closure accordingly. It should feel comfortably snug, allowing for easy blood flow but not constricting your wrist.

Remember, applying the cuff correctly is essential for accurate blood pressure readings. If you’re unsure about the proper positioning, consult the instruction manual or contact your healthcare provider for guidance.
